A fire has destroyed a local landmark in Port Stanton.
It broke out early Thursday morning at The old Stanton Brothers Convenience Store and Snack Bar, which has been located at the government dock for more than 100 years.
Officials say the fire also damaged a cottage next door, where three occupants managed to escape unharmed.
The cause of the fire is under investigation, but is not considered suspicious.
The store had been closed for about two years.
